Which one of these options has the words arranged in proper order to form a correct sentence ?

1
Lies the / wears a / uneasy / head that / crown.
2
Uneasy / lies the / head / that wears / a crown.
3
A crown / lies the / uneasy / head / that wears.
4
Head / uneasy / a crown / that wears / lies the.

Correct Answer
Option B
Explanation

Option 2 is the correct answer because it arranges the words in a sequence that forms a coherent and meaningful sentence: "Uneasy lies the head that wears a crown." This sentence is a well-known proverb, which means that a person who holds a position of power or responsibility often faces stress and difficulties. Here's why Option 2 is correct: 1.
